A review meeting of the ongoing Konyak Heritage Complex project was held at the Chief Minister’s residence office, on January 25 at Mon, the Nagaland's Department of Underdeveloped Area said.
The meeting was held following the visit of Chief Minister Neiphiu Rio to the project site at Mon HQ on January 20. During the meeting, it was decided that the Konyak Heritage Complex will be inaugurated on April 5, coinciding with Aoleang festival of the Konyak tribe.
The Konyak Heritage Complex is a multi-disciplinary complex which is aimed at boosting tourism, culture and livelihood sector. The major components under the project are Nine Morungs, Amphitheatre, Administrative Building, Multi-Purpose Hall and Open Air Ground along with Rostrum.
Additional major components are also in the pipeline such as construction of Angh House, construction of a helipad, women hostel, basketball court, guest house, park, water reservoir, among others.
During the meeting, the chief minister instructed the DUDA Department and the contractor to complete all the components of the project on time for the inauguration.
The meeting was also attended by Advisor DUDA, Chief Secretary, Additional Chief Secretary and Development Commissioner, Commissioner & Secretary DUDA, Director, Additional Director, Executive Engineer and the contractor.
